Double Chocolate Walnut Brownies
- 1/2 cups Dark Chocolate Chips 73% Cacao, Plus 1/3 Cup To Sprinkle Over Batter
- 1/4 cups Coconut Flour
- 1/2 teaspoons Celtic Sea Salt
- 1/2 teaspoons Baking Soda
- 2 whole Eggs
- 1/2 cups Agave Nectar
- 1/4 cups Grapeseed Oil
- 1 Tablespoon Vanilla Extract
- 1/2 cups Chopped Walnuts
- Place 1/2 cup chocolate chips in a food processor and pulse until the consistency of coarse sand.
- Pulse in coconut flour, salt and baking soda until combined.
- Pulse in eggs, agave, grapeseed oil and vanilla.
- Pour batter into a greased 8x8 pyrex dish.
- Sprinkle walnuts and remaining chocolate chips over the batter.
- Bake at 350 degrees F for 2530 minutes.
- Cool and serve.
